Jalandhar, 23 July 2025:
Members of the Electronic Media Association (EMA), under the leadership of President Sandeep Sahi, met with Mayor Vineet Dhir today to discuss the growing menace of fake journalists operating in the city.
During the meeting, President Sandeep Sahi informed the Mayor that several individuals are falsely posing as journalists and are misusing the name of the media to blackmail citizens. These individuals are not affiliated with any recognized media organization and are simply exploiting the label of “journalist” for personal gain.
The EMA delegation expressed concern that these imposters have begun filing baseless complaints at the Municipal Corporation office—sometimes targeting people’s homes, and other times their shops—causing unnecessary harassment to the public.
The Association urged the Mayor to ensure that no action is taken on such complaints without proper verification, especially when filed by unverified individuals claiming to be journalists.
“Reporting news is the job of a journalist, not filing complaints against citizens,” the Association stated firmly. They also pointed out that some Municipal Corporation employees appear to be colluding with these fake journalists. Mayor Vineet Dhir acknowledged this issue and admitted that a few corporation staff members are indeed involved.
The Mayor assured the Association that he will collaborate with them to launch a campaign to protect citizens from such harassment and to expose and curb the activities of these fraudulent individuals.
